How to Produce High Precision Aluminum Alloy Pipes

Aluminum alloys are used in a number of construction projects, thanks to their strength, durability and corrosion resistance.high precision aluminum alloy pipes This versatile metal is also incredibly malleable, allowing it to be formed into a variety of shapes and sizes. Whether it's for water, air or electricity transmission, aluminum tubes can be found in a wide range of construction applications, from buildings to bridges.
The quality of these structures depends on a lot of different factors, including precise dimensional accuracy. This is especially important for large, long pipes, like those found in oil refineries or power generation plants. For these reasons, the process of producing high precision aluminum alloy pipes requires a careful attention to detail, as well as an expert understanding of manufacturing techniques.
Choosing the right raw materials is an essential step in ensuring the quality of an extruded aluminum tube. The material must be of the highest grade to ensure that it has the necessary strength, resilience and ductility for the job at hand. In addition, the material must have been produced according to industry standards, and be free of impurities and contaminants.
Another crucial step in achieving high-precision aluminum pipes is the drawing process. This involves a series of operations designed to minimize dimensional variations. In order to achieve this, the manufacturer should have advanced equipment and skilled operators. Moreover, they should implement a robust quality management system that includes standardized procedures, thorough documentation and training.
In addition to ensuring proper dimensional accuracy, a high-precision aluminum alloy pipe must also be thoroughly inspected for surface integrity. This is because of the impact that the surface finish can have on the underlying structure. For example, a smooth surface can reduce the amount of friction that is experienced by the material, and as such, it can affect the overall efficiency of the pipe.
A final consideration is the ability to adapt the product to meet specific dimensional requirements. This can be achieved through a variety of fabrication options, such as anodizing, powder coating, painting and sublimation. Each of these methods allows the manufacturer to adjust the product to suit the intended application, while also improving its aesthetic appeal.
Considering the numerous benefits that aluminum offers, it's no surprise why so many companies choose to use it in their construction projects. By choosing the best materials, manufacturers can ensure that their products are durable, high-quality and cost-effective.
